abstract
  • UNSC Reunion (FFG-3013) was a Remembrance-class frigate in service with the United Nations Space Command Navy during the Human-Covenant War. Reunion was commissioned in January 2549, and was the first vessel of the class' Group II production, which produced new ships with several improvements and refitted existing vessels to match. Serving throughout the desperate last years of the war, Reunion survived a handful of engagements before its end in early 2553, and later continued to serve in the UNSC Navy during the Remnant War. In 2561, Reunion underwent a further refit which made use of advanced Human technology. While due to be retired from front line service and placed in reserve in 2620, Reunion, along with the rest of its class, continued to serve as a result of the Galactic War; its retirement was later postponed indefinitely as a result of the emerging Swarm War in 2633.
